Endurance Technologies: Business Overview & Financial Analysis
Endurance Technologies Limited is a leading Indian auto component manufacturing enterprise headquartered in Aurangabad, Maharashtra. Promoted by Anurang Jain and the Jain family, the company manufactures and supplies tier-1 automotive systems for two-wheelers, three-wheelers, four-wheelers, and commercial vehicles. Operating 31 manufacturing plants across India, Italy, and Germany, Endurance Technologies Limited specializes in aluminium die castings, suspension systems, transmission components, electronic fuel injection (EFI) units, combined braking systems (CBS), and anti-lock braking systems (ABS) for global automotive OEMs.
Product & Segment Revenue Breakdown of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ies derives its operational revenue across aluminium castings, suspension systems, braking systems, and transmission components.
- Aluminium Die Castings & Machining – 52% of Total Revenue
- Suspension Systems (Front Forks & Shock Absorbers) – 26% of Total Revenue
- Braking Systems (CBS, ABS & Disc Brakes) – 15% of Total Revenue
- Transmission Components (Clutch Assemblies & CVT) – 7% of Total Revenue
Aluminium die casting operations represent the primary revenue backbone, supplying light-weight engine and chassis castings to global four-wheeler and two-wheeler OEMs. Suspension and braking systems function as secondary core product lines, benefiting from the growing adoption of ABS and CBS technologies.
Geographic Revenue Mix of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ies balances domestic automotive component sales with international European manufacturing operations.
- India Business (Domestic Operations) – 74% of Consolidated Revenue
- Overseas Business (Europe - Italy & Germany) – 26% of Consolidated Revenue
- European Four-Wheeler Sourcing Share – ~80% of European Sales
- Key International Export Destinations – Italy, Germany, France, Japan, and United States
Domestic operations account for nearly three-quarters of net turnover, driven by supply agreements with major Indian two-wheeler and three-wheeler manufacturers. Overseas plants in Italy and Germany generate 26% of group sales, supplying complex aluminium structural castings to European luxury auto OEMs.
Manufacturing Infrastructure & Plant Network of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ies operates an automated manufacturing footprint supporting light-weight casting, machining, and electronic assembly.
- Total Operational Manufacturing Facilities – 31 plants globally
- India Manufacturing Plants – 26 plants (Aurangabad, Pune, Pantnagar, Waluj, Kolar, Sanand)
- Europe Manufacturing Plants – 5 plants (Italy & Germany)
- In-House R&D & Testing Centers – 4 dedicated technology centers in India and Italy
- Advanced Technology Acquisitions – Adler SpA and Frenotecnica SpA integration
The domestic manufacturing network is concentrated in key auto hubs across Maharashtra, Gujarat, Uttarakhand, and Karnataka. Technical centers in Italy and India handle high-pressure die casting development, electronic braking calibration, and suspension testing.
Electric Vehicle (EV) Order Book & Product Pipeline of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ies expands its content per vehicle by supplying specialized drive and braking components to electric vehicle (EV) manufacturers.
- EV Segment Revenue Share – ~8% of Domestic Revenue
- Active EV OEM Clients – Ather Energy, Bajaj Auto (Chetak), TVS Motor (iQube), Hero Electric, Ampere
- EV-Specific Product Lines – Battery housing covers, motor housings, drive axles, combined braking systems, and upside-down (USD) front forks
- Total Awarded EV Order Book – Rs 1,450 crore in cumulative lifetime contracts
The company secured Rs 1,450 crore in cumulative lifetime EV orders, supplying battery enclosures, suspension units, and brakes to leading electric two-wheeler OEMs. Ongoing R&D focuses on developing integrated drive modules and light-weight structural castings to increase range efficiency.
Operational KPIs & Client Concentration of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ies tracks customer concentration ratios and product realisations across domestic and export markets.
- Top 1 Client Revenue Share (Bajaj Auto) – ~36% of Consolidated Revenue
- Top 5 Clients Revenue Share – ~62% of Consolidated Revenue
- Total Active OEM Relationships – 35+ global vehicle manufacturers
- Content Per Vehicle (Domestic 2W Average) – Rs 14,500 to Rs 18,200 per vehicle
Bajaj Auto remains the single largest customer, accounting for ~36% of overall group sales. Sourcing contracts with Royal Enfield, TVS Motor, Honda Motorcycle & Scooter India (HMSI), and European car makers provide customer diversification.
Latest Quarterly Financial Performance of Endurance Technologies (Q4 FY26)
Endurance Technologies recorded top-line revenue expansion and operating profit growth during the fourth quarter of FY26.
- Consolidated Revenue from Operations – Rs 2,780.40 crore (+14.2% YoY)
- Standalone Revenue (India Operations) – Rs 2,082.10 crore (+16.5% YoY)
- Consolidated Operating EBITDA – Rs 378.20 crore (+18.4% YoY)
- Operating EBITDA Margin – 13.6% (+48 bps YoY)
- Consolidated Net Profit After Tax (PAT) – Rs 224.50 crore (+21.6% YoY)
- Board Recommended Final Dividend – Rs 8.50 per equity share
Fourth-quarter consolidated revenue grew 14.2% year-on-year to Rs 2,780.40 crore, supported by a 16.5% sales expansion in Indian operations. Consolidated Net Profit After Tax reached Rs 224.50 crore, as EBITDA margins improved to 13.6% due to operating leverage.
Consolidated Annual Financial Performance of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ies delivered revenue expansion and record operating cash generation for full financial year FY26.
- Consolidated Revenue from Operations – Rs 10,642.80 crore (+12.8% YoY)
- Standalone Revenue from Operations – Rs 7,852.10 crore (+14.5% YoY)
- Full Year Consolidated Operating EBITDA – Rs 1,438.60 crore (+15.2% YoY)
- Full Year Operating EBITDA Margin – 13.5% (+28 bps YoY)
- Consolidated Net Profit After Tax (PAT) – Rs 842.10 crore (+18.6% YoY)
Full-year operating revenue crossed the Rs 10,600 crore mark in FY26, as Net Profit After Tax expanded 18.6% to Rs 842.10 crore. Financial performance benefited from two-wheeler premiumisation trends and higher domestic dispatches of ABS and USD suspension units.
Balance Sheet Strength & Key Ratios of Endurance Technologies (FY26)
Endurance Technologies maintains low financial leverage supported by strong internal cash flow generation.
- Net Debt to Equity Ratio – Net Cash Positive (0.02x Gross Debt / Equity)
- Cash & Surplus Investment Reserves – Rs 1,280 crore
-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) – 20.8%
- Return on Equity (ROE) – 17.4%
- Working Capital Cycle – 38 days
The company closed FY26 with a net-cash-positive balance sheet and Rs 1,280 crore in liquid investment reserves. Return on Capital Employed held firm at 20.8%, demonstrating asset efficiency across domestic and European manufacturing facilities.
Capex Pipeline & Strategic Expansion Plans of Endurance Technologies (FY27–FY28)
Endurance Technologies executes capital expenditure outlays to build new greenfield plants and expand ABS braking capacities.
- Planned Annual Capital Expenditure – Rs 650–750 crore per annum
- Chakan Greenfield Plant (Maharashtra) – Dedicated facility for aluminium die casting and disc brake lines (Outlay: Rs 280 crore)
- Waluj Plant Expansion – Adding continuous thermal heat treatment lines for suspension forks
- ABS Manufacturing Expansion – Scaling capacity to 600,000 units per annum by H2 FY27
- Funding Strategy – 100% internal cash accruals (Net Cash Balance Sheet)
Capital expenditure is budgeted at Rs 650–750 crore annually to construct a new greenfield casting plant in Chakan and expand ABS braking output to 600,000 units per year. All project outlays are funded via internal cash accruals without external debt reliance.
Management Commentary & Strategic Outlook of Endurance Technologies (Q4 FY26)
Management guidance outlines strategic priorities centered on content per vehicle expansion, ABS capacity ramp-up, and European margin protection.
- Management targets outperforming underlying domestic two-wheeler industry growth by 400–600 basis points in FY27.
- Operating EBITDA margins are guided to sustain within the 13.5%–14.5% band, backed by higher ABS sales and operational efficiencies.
- Single-channel and dual-channel ABS capacity will be expanded to 600,000 units per year to meet regulatory safety mandates.
- European operations will focus on expanding EV structural castings for passenger vehicles to offset weakness in traditional ICE volumes.
- Advanced suspension systems, including USD forks and rear mono-shock absorbers, will be scaled for premium motorcycle platforms.
Management expects domestic two-wheeler demand to maintain steady momentum, supported by rising rural incomes and vehicle premiumisation. Strategic focus remains on executing the Chakan greenfield expansion, increasing electronic braking market share, and growing the EV component portfolio.
